Understanding Box Corrugators: Definition and Functionality

2025 How to Choose the Best Box Corrugator for Your Business Needs

Understanding box corrugators is essential for businesses involved in packaging and shipping. A box corrugator is a specialized machine that produces corrugated cardboard, which consists of a fluted layer sandwiched between two flat liners. This design provides the strength and durability required for boxes that can withstand handling and transportation. Box corrugators not only create custom sizes and shapes but also allow businesses to adjust the thickness and material quality based on their specific needs.

Budgeting for Your Box Corrugator: Costs and Financial Planning

When budgeting for a box corrugator, it's essential to first understand the initial investment and ongoing operational costs. Prices for box corrugators can vary significantly based on size, speed, and technology. Lower-end models may start around $50,000, while high-capacity, advanced machines can exceed $500,000. Determining the right equipment for your needs requires a careful assessment of your production volume and product specifications, as this will directly impact your return on investment.

In addition to the purchase price, consider ancillary expenses such as installation, maintenance, and staff training. Ongoing costs, including raw materials like corrugated paper and utilities, should also be factored into your financial plan. Preparing a detailed budget will provide clarity and help prioritize spending. It's advisable to consult with financial advisors or industry experts to explore potential financing options or leasing arrangements that can ease the initial financial burden while allowing you to meet production demands effectively.

After-Sales Support and Maintenance: Ensuring Longevity of Equipment

When selecting a box corrugator for your business, the importance of after-sales support and maintenance cannot be overstated. A significant investment in machinery requires assurance that the equipment will function optimally throughout its lifespan. Effective after-sales support includes prompt response to inquiries, expert guidance, and availability of spare parts. Companies that prioritize customer assistance often establish long-term relationships, ensuring that any operational issues can be swiftly addressed to minimize downtime.

Moreover, regular maintenance plays a crucial role in extending the longevity and efficiency of corrugator machines. Implementing a structured maintenance schedule helps prevent breakdowns and costly repairs. It is advisable to choose a supplier that offers comprehensive service packages, including routine check-ups, unexpected repairs, and training for your staff on proper machine operation. This proactive approach not only enhances productivity but also secures the initial investment by maximizing the lifespan of the equipment and maintaining its performance at peak levels.
